
分析研究数据结构的方法包括:数据收集、数据清洗、数据转换、数据可视化、数据挖掘、数据验证。在分析研究数据结构的方法中,数据转换是一个至关重要的步骤。数据转换指的是将原始数据转化为适合分析的格式,这可能包括数据标准化、数据聚合、数据降维等操作。数据转换的目的是确保数据在分析过程中能够被正确解读和处理,提高分析的准确性和效率。FineBI是一款优秀的数据分析工具,通过其强大的数据转换功能,可以帮助用户将复杂的数据轻松转化为可视化的图表和报告,从而更好地理解和分析数据结构。FineBI官网: https://s.fanruan.com/f459r;
一、数据收集
在分析研究数据结构的方法中,数据收集是第一步。数据收集的质量直接影响后续分析的准确性和可靠性。数据可以通过多种途径收集,如问卷调查、实验记录、传感器数据、网络爬虫等。收集的数据需要具有代表性、准确性和完整性。为了确保数据的高质量,可以使用自动化工具和系统来采集数据,例如使用FineBI的数据集成功能,可以高效地从多个数据源中收集并整合数据。
二、数据清洗
数据收集完成后,往往会面临数据不完整、不准确、格式不统一等问题。数据清洗就是解决这些问题的过程,目的是提高数据质量。数据清洗包括处理缺失值、异常值、重复数据和错误数据等操作。例如,缺失值可以通过填充、删除或插值等方法处理;异常值可以通过设定阈值或使用统计方法识别并处理;重复数据可以通过去重算法清理。FineBI提供了强大的数据清洗工具,用户可以通过图形化界面方便地进行数据清洗操作,保证数据的准确性和一致性。
三、数据转换
数据转换是将清洗后的数据转化为适合分析的格式的重要步骤。数据转换包括数据标准化、数据聚合、数据降维等操作。数据标准化是将数据转换为统一的单位或尺度,以便进行比较和分析。数据聚合是将多条数据记录合并为一条记录,以减少数据量和提高分析效率。数据降维是通过减少数据的维度来降低数据的复杂性,同时保留数据的主要特征。FineBI在数据转换方面提供了丰富的功能,可以帮助用户高效地进行数据转换操作,确保数据在分析过程中能够被正确解读和处理。
四、数据可视化
数据可视化是通过图形化的方式展示数据,以便更直观地理解和分析数据结构。数据可视化可以包括各种图表,如柱状图、折线图、饼图、散点图、热图等。数据可视化的目的是将复杂的数据转化为易于理解的图形,帮助用户发现数据中的规律和趋势。FineBI提供了强大的数据可视化功能,用户可以通过拖拽操作轻松创建各种图表,并对图表进行个性化设置,以满足不同的分析需求。
五、数据挖掘
数据挖掘是从大量数据中提取有价值信息和知识的过程。数据挖掘技术包括分类、聚类、关联规则、回归分析等。分类是将数据分为不同的类别,以便进行预测和分析;聚类是将相似的数据分为一组,以便发现数据的内在结构;关联规则是找出数据之间的关联关系,以便进行推荐和决策;回归分析是建立数学模型,以便预测数据的趋势和变化。FineBI集成了多种数据挖掘算法,用户可以通过简单的操作进行复杂的数据挖掘分析,发现数据中的潜在价值。
六、数据验证
数据验证是检验数据分析结果的准确性和可靠性的过程。数据验证可以通过交叉验证、留出法、抽样验证等方法进行。交叉验证是将数据分为多个子集,多次训练和验证模型,以评估模型的泛化能力;留出法是将数据分为训练集和验证集,通过验证集评估模型的性能;抽样验证是从数据中随机抽取样本进行验证,以评估模型的稳定性。FineBI提供了多种数据验证工具,用户可以方便地进行数据验证操作,确保数据分析结果的准确性和可靠性。
七、数据分析报告生成
数据分析报告生成是将数据分析结果以报告的形式展示出来,便于决策者理解和使用。数据分析报告可以包括文字描述、图表展示、数据表格等内容。报告需要简洁明了,突出数据分析的核心结论和建议。FineBI提供了强大的报告生成功能,用户可以通过拖拽操作轻松创建各种报告模板,并将数据分析结果快速生成报告,以便进行分享和决策支持。
八、数据分析工具的选择
选择合适的数据分析工具对于数据分析的效率和效果至关重要。数据分析工具应具备数据收集、数据清洗、数据转换、数据可视化、数据挖掘、数据验证和报告生成等功能。FineBI是一款功能强大的数据分析工具,具备以上所有功能,并且操作简便,适合各类用户使用。通过FineBI,用户可以高效地进行数据分析,发现数据中的潜在价值,提高决策的准确性和效率。FineBI官网: https://s.fanruan.com/f459r;
九、数据分析的应用场景
数据分析在各行各业都有广泛的应用。比如在金融行业,通过数据分析可以进行风险管理、客户分析、市场预测等;在零售行业,通过数据分析可以进行销售预测、库存管理、顾客行为分析等;在医疗行业,通过数据分析可以进行病情预测、治疗效果评估、医疗资源分配等。FineBI在各个行业中都有成功的应用案例,通过其强大的数据分析功能,帮助企业和机构提升业务水平和决策能力。
十、数据分析的未来发展趋势
随着大数据和人工智能技术的发展,数据分析的未来将更加智能化和自动化。数据分析将不仅仅是发现数据中的规律和趋势,还将用于预测未来的发展和变化。人工智能技术将深入数据分析的各个环节,从数据收集到数据清洗、数据转换、数据可视化、数据挖掘、数据验证和报告生成,都将越来越智能化。FineBI紧跟技术发展趋势,不断更新和升级其功能,为用户提供更智能和高效的数据分析解决方案。FineBI官网: https://s.fanruan.com/f459r;
通过以上各个步骤和方法,用户可以全面系统地进行数据结构的分析和研究,发现数据中的潜在价值,提高决策的准确性和效率。FineBI作为一款优秀的数据分析工具,通过其强大的功能和简便的操作,可以帮助用户高效地进行数据分析,提升业务水平和决策能力。
相关问答FAQs:
如何分析研究数据结构的方法?
在当今数据驱动的世界中,分析研究数据结构的方法变得日益重要。无论是在学术研究、商业分析还是数据科学领域,理解数据结构的特点和应用都是成功的关键。以下是一些常见的方法和步骤,帮助研究人员和分析师更有效地分析数据结构。
1. 理解数据结构的基本概念
在深入分析之前,首先需要对数据结构有一个清晰的理解。数据结构是指数据的组织、管理和存储方式。了解不同类型的数据结构(如数组、链表、树、图等)以及它们的优缺点,将为后续的分析打下基础。
2. 数据收集与预处理
在进行数据分析之前,数据收集是至关重要的一步。可以通过调查问卷、在线数据库、API等多种方式获取数据。收集到的数据往往需要经过清洗和预处理,以去除无效数据、填补缺失值和标准化数据格式。数据的质量直接影响到分析的结果,因此在这一步骤中要格外注意。
3. 数据可视化
数据可视化是分析数据结构的重要手段之一。通过图表、图形等形式,可以直观地展示数据的分布、趋势和关系。常用的可视化工具包括Matplotlib、Seaborn、Tableau等。可视化不仅有助于发现数据中的潜在模式,还能帮助与其他团队成员沟通分析结果。
4. 描述性统计分析
描述性统计分析是理解数据结构的一种有效方法。通过计算均值、中位数、众数、标准差等基本统计量,可以对数据的集中趋势和离散程度进行全面评估。此外,通过频数分布、交叉表等方法,可以深入了解数据的分布情况,从而为后续的分析提供依据。
5. 数据建模
数据建模是分析数据结构的核心步骤之一。根据研究目的和数据类型,可以选择不同的建模方法,如回归分析、分类模型、聚类分析等。建模的目的是建立一个可以解释数据结构和关系的数学模型,从而更好地理解数据背后的故事。
6. 假设检验
在数据分析过程中,假设检验是一种重要的统计方法。通过设定零假设和备择假设,可以评估数据是否支持某种特定的结论。常见的假设检验方法包括t检验、卡方检验和方差分析等。这些方法能够帮助研究人员判断观察到的效应是否具有统计学意义,从而为决策提供依据。
7. 使用机器学习算法
机器学习算法在数据分析中扮演着越来越重要的角色。通过训练模型,可以从复杂的数据中提取出有价值的信息。常见的机器学习算法包括决策树、随机森林、支持向量机和神经网络等。这些算法不仅可以用于预测和分类,还可以帮助识别数据结构中的潜在模式。
8. 数据的存储与管理
分析数据结构时,如何存储和管理数据也是一个关键因素。选择合适的数据库管理系统(如SQL、NoSQL)以及数据存储格式(如CSV、JSON、Parquet等)将对数据的访问和处理效率产生重要影响。良好的数据管理不仅能提高分析效率,还能确保数据的安全和完整性。
9. 定期评估与更新
数据分析不是一次性的工作,而是一个持续的过程。随着时间的推移,数据结构可能会发生变化,因此定期评估和更新分析模型是必要的。通过持续监控数据的变化趋势,可以及时调整分析策略,确保分析结果的有效性和准确性。
10. 结果的解释与应用
最后,分析的结果需要进行深入的解释和应用。无论是撰写研究报告,还是为商业决策提供支持,清晰而准确地传达分析结果都是至关重要的。可以使用简洁明了的语言,结合图表和数据,帮助听众理解分析的核心发现和建议。
如何选择合适的数据分析工具和技术?
在进行数据分析时,选择适合的工具和技术将极大地影响分析的效率和结果。以下是一些建议,帮助研究人员在选择数据分析工具时做出明智的决策。
1. 确定分析目标
选择工具的第一步是明确分析的目标。不同的分析目标可能需要不同的工具。例如,如果目标是进行复杂的统计分析,可能需要使用R或Python等编程语言。如果目标是快速生成可视化报告,Excel或Tableau可能更为合适。
2. 考虑数据规模
数据的规模也会影响工具的选择。对于小型数据集,使用Excel或Google Sheets就足够了。然而,当数据规模达到数百万行时,使用专门的数据库管理系统(如MySQL、PostgreSQL)或大数据处理工具(如Apache Spark)将更为高效。
3. 分析技能水平
分析人员的技能水平也是选择工具时需要考虑的重要因素。如果团队中有编程背景的成员,使用Python或R进行数据分析将是一个不错的选择。这些编程语言不仅功能强大,而且有丰富的开源库支持。
4. 预算和资源
在选择数据分析工具时,预算和资源也是不可忽视的因素。有些工具是免费的,而有些则需要高昂的许可证费用。根据项目的预算合理配置资源,将有助于确保分析工作的顺利进行。
5. 社区支持与文档
强大的社区支持和详细的文档可以帮助分析人员更快地上手并解决问题。在选择工具时,可以查看相关的社区论坛、在线教程和文档,了解其支持程度。
如何评估和改进数据分析的质量?
确保数据分析的质量是提升研究成果和决策有效性的关键。以下是一些评估和改进数据分析质量的方法。
1. 确立评估标准
在进行数据分析之前,首先需要设定明确的评估标准。这些标准可以包括数据准确性、分析方法的适用性、结果的可重复性等。通过明确的标准,可以更客观地评估分析的质量。
2. 进行交叉验证
交叉验证是一种常用的评估模型性能的方法。在数据集上训练模型后,可以将数据分为多个子集,通过不同的子集进行训练和测试,从而评估模型的稳定性和准确性。这种方法能够有效防止过拟合,提高模型的泛化能力。
3. 收集反馈与修正
在分析完成后,收集利益相关者的反馈是非常重要的。通过与团队成员、客户或同行交流,了解他们对分析结果的看法和建议,可以发现潜在的问题和改进点。这种反馈将有助于不断优化分析过程。
4. 定期审查分析过程
定期审查数据分析的过程和结果,可以帮助发现潜在的不足之处。通过记录分析的每一个步骤,包括数据收集、预处理、建模和结果解释等,可以为后续的改进提供依据。
5. 持续学习与培训
随着数据分析领域的发展,新的技术和方法不断涌现。因此,持续学习和培训也是提高分析质量的重要途径。参加相关的在线课程、研讨会和技术交流会,将有助于提升团队的分析能力和水平。
通过以上方法,研究人员和数据分析师能够更有效地分析研究数据结构,从而为决策提供有力支持。数据分析的过程是复杂且多变的,但通过系统的方法和不断的实践,任何人都能够在这个领域取得成功。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



